M. D. Anderson redefines screening guidelines for breast, cervical and colorectal cancers
Date:10/26/2009

HOUSTON - Drawing on years of experience in cancer research and patient care, The University of Texas M. D. Anderson Cancer Center released today the most comprehensive, risk-based screening guidelines publicly available to date for breast, cervical and colorectal cancers.

The new recommendations represent the first wave of an effort by M. D. Anderson to improve the effectiveness of efforts to prevent and detect cancer at its earliest, most treatable stage by reconstructing and expanding its screening, risk reduction and diagnostic guidelines across eight disease sites.

Available on M. D. Anderson's Web site, the recommendations translate best practices in cancer prevention employed at M. D. Anderson into accessible guidelines the public can follow, with risk categories identified and information about when to begin and discontinue screening exams.

According to the American Cancer Society, more than 40 percent of Americans will develop cancer during their lifetime, and cancers that can be prevented or detected earlier by screening account for at least half of all new cancer cases.

"Cancer screening is not one-size-fits-all," said Therese Bevers, M.D., medical director of M. D. Anderson's Cancer Prevention Center. "Our new risk-based recommendations are markedly more personalized and precise, offering detailed guidance than what has previously been made available to the public here or by other cancer organizations."

Until now, cancer screening recommendations were targeted largely to individuals at average risk for developing cancer based on characteristics like age, family history or genetic predisposition. However, average risk was not previously defined and recommendations for individuals at increased or high risk were not outlined.
